Accounting for private not-for-profit organizations involves specific practices and principles that differ from those of for-profit businesses and public sector entities. Not-for-profit organizations, including charities, educational institutions, and many healthcare organizations, focus on providing services and benefits to the community without the primary goal of generating profit for shareholders.

Statement of Financial Position for Not-for-Profit Organizations:
The Statement of Financial Position is one of the main financial statements for not-for-profits and is similar to the balance sheet for for-profit entities. However, it focuses on the organization's net assets rather than owners' equity. Here are the key components:

Assets: Resources owned by the organization, such as cash, investments, property, and equipment.
Liabilities: Obligations the organization must pay, including accounts payable, loans, and deferred revenue.
Net Assets: The difference between assets and liabilities, representing the residual interest in the organization's assets after deducting liabilities. Net assets are classified into three categories:
Without Donor Restrictions: Formerly known as "unrestricted net assets," these are resources that can be used at the discretion of the organization's governing board for any purpose.
With Donor Restrictions: These assets are subject to donor-imposed restrictions that can be either temporary or permanent. Temporary restrictions might be for specific purposes or time frames, while permanent restrictions typically involve endowment funds where the principal is to be maintained in perpetuity.
The Statement of Financial Position provides a snapshot of the organization's financial health at a specific point in time, showcasing its capacity to sustain its operations and fulfill its mission. Understanding this statement, along with the Statement of Activities (similar to an income statement) and the Statement of Cash Flows, is crucial for stakeholders to assess the organization's financial viability and effectiveness in achieving its goals.
